Choral Eucharist for the Annunciation Tuesday 25 March 2025 5:15 pm 6:30 pm 17:15 18:30 Google Calendar ICS Sometimes called Lady Day, the Annunciation celebrates Gabriel's announcement to Mary that she would be the mother of God's Son. Nine months before Christmas, this festival paves the way for Christmas and the amazing truth of the Incarnation.